Attic Bathroom Remodeling in Norwalk, CT
Attic bathroom remodeling services focus on transforming unused or underutilized attic spaces into functional and stylish bathrooms. These projects typically include installing new plumbing, electrical systems, flooring, and fixtures, as well as ensuring proper ventilation and waterproofing. Homeowners often seek attic bathroom renovations to maximize space, improve home value, or add a convenient bathroom in areas such as master suites or guest quarters.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ider factors like the existing structural condition, access points, and any necessary permits or code compliance requirements.
Understanding the scope of attic bathroom remodeling involves evaluating the current attic layout and determining the feasibility of adding plumbing and electrical connections. Property owners usually want clarity on project costs, timeline expectations, and design options that match their home’s aesthetic. It’s also important to consider insulation, ventilation, and moisture control to ensure the space remains comfortable and functional. Proper planning helps ensure the project aligns with the home’s structure and meets the specific needs of those using the space.

Attic Bathroom Remodeling Questions
What types of attic bathroom remodels are common? Typical projects include adding a new bathroom, updating existing fixtures, and improving lighting or ventilation in attic spaces.
Are there structural considerations for attic bathroom renovations? Yes, it’s important to evaluate ceiling support, plumbing access, and ventilation options before starting the remodel.
What should homeowners consider when planning an attic bathroom update? Consider the layout, water and electrical supply access, and how to maximize space efficiently within the attic.
Is it possible to add windows or natural light to an attic bathroom? Yes, installing skylights or small windows can bring in natural light and improve ventilation in attic bathrooms.
